首页> 外文会议>International Conference on Computer and Information Technology >An Efficient Generalized Deadlock Detection and Resolution Algorithm in Distributed Systems
【24h】

An Efficient Generalized Deadlock Detection and Resolution Algorithm in Distributed Systems

机译:分布式系统中有效的通用死锁检测和分辨率算法

获取原文

摘要

In this paper we propose a distributed deadlock detection algorithm on the basis of history-based edge chasing which resolves the deadlock as soon as detects it without waiting for the probe to return back. This action reduces the average persistence time of the deadlock in compare with other similar algorithms in distributed systems. Our proposed algorithm detects and resolves the deadlocks, whether the initiator directly or indirectly involves them and the useless messages in simultaneous execution of the algorithm are avoided by giving the priorities to the processes. It can also manage the simultaneous execution of the algorithm by its unique characteristic, using other nodes involved in deadlocks and prevents the detection of same deadlocks. We also minimized the information being carried in the probe offering a method to encode the information existed in probe in our suggested algorithm. Our algorithm is comparable with the best algorithms in case of its time complexity, the number of the messages and its efficiency.
机译:在本文中,我们在基于历史的边缘追逐的基础上提出了一种分布式的死锁检测算法,它尽快解决死锁而不等待探头返回。在与分布式系统中的其他类似算法相比,此操作减少了死锁的平均持久时间。我们所提出的算法检测并解析死锁,是直接或间接涉及它们的发起者以及在同时执行算法中的无用消息,通过提供对过程的优先级来避免。它还可以通过涉及死锁中涉及的其他节点来管理算法的同时执行算法,并防止检测到相同的死锁。我们还最小化了在我们建议的算法中提供了用于编码探测中存在的信息的方法的探测中携带的信息。在其时间复杂性的情况下,我们的算法与最佳算法相当,消息的数量及其效率。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号